Analysis
The most recent figure for share of people living in under-occupied dwellings by degree of in Poland is 11.0%,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 21 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 13.4% on the previous year and up 19.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, share of people living in under-occupied dwellings by degree of in Poland peaked at 11.0%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 5.7%, in 2005.
That places Poland 31st out of 45 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 21 years of available data.
Share of people living in under-occupied dwellings by degree of in Poland, year by year
| Year | Percentage |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2005 | 5.7% | — |
| 2006 | 6.5% | +14.0% |
| 2007 | 7.0% | +7.7% |
| 2008 | 7.2% | +2.9% |
| 2009 | 7.2% | +0.0% |
| 2010 | 7.3% | +1.4% |
| 2011 | 7.8% | +6.8% |
| 2012 | 7.1% | -9.0% |
| 2013 | 7.4% | +4.2% |
| 2014 | 8.0% | +8.1% |
| 2015 | 9.2% | +15.0% |
| 2016 | 10.0% | +8.7% |
| 2017 | 10.3% | +3.0% |
| 2018 | 9.4% | -8.7% |
| 2019 | 9.8% | +4.3% |
| 2020 | 10.1% | +3.1% |
| 2021 | 9.7% | -4.0% |
| 2022 | 9.7% | +0.0% |
| 2023 | 10.5% | +8.2% |
| 2024 | 9.7% | -7.6% |
| 2025 | 11.0% | +13.4% |
